FRANCO, María Del Carmen; ESPINOZA CARRION, Cecibel del Rocío  and  PEREZ ESPINOZA, María José. CORPORATE SOCIAL RESPONSIBILITY AND ITS RELATION WITH THE MANAGEMENT OF HUMAN TALENT IN COMPANIES. Universidad y Sociedad [online]. 2017, vol.9, n.1, pp. 114-119. ISSN 2218-3620.

The current paper of documentary review analyzes the relationship between the corporate social responsibility and the human talent. Initially it is stated the complementarity of the mentioned areas in the organization as a new approach of a corporate strategy, in such a way that employees can be aligned and identified with it. Furthermore, this paper details the corporate social responsibility (CSR) with the different human talent subsystems, internal and external approaches, and the consequences in employee performance. Finally it concludes with the three that most important aspects: the CSR and the human talent department line up in the organization.

Keywords : Corporate social responsibility; human talent; strategy; community; stakeholders.
